The "F" Word

Well, I would like to discuss the "F" word, but it may not be the same word that is coming to mind. The word I would like to discuss today is function. Regardless of the type of design you currently have on your site (or the type of design you wish to have on your site) you have to ask yourself one thing... what is its function?

Function is the number one purpose of any site. Are you there to sell, share information, provide a service? Your key function should help to support what ever sales and marketing efforts you want to accomplish. As a business, it may come down to the function of each page on your website. Each individual page can offer a new service or function that all combined together provides a great environment for the consumer.

Function can dictate your design and how it is perceived by the consumer. Along with the many do's and don'ts we have covered in this blog, there are countless other tools and tricks of the trade that can be explored. A designer (regardless of his or her level of experience) should understand and execute basic design needs based on your company's function.
